With both Hamilton and St Johnstone locked in a battle to try and secure a late push into the top half of the Scottish Premiership table, Martin Canning’s Hamilton side will travel to McDiarmid Park.

For Tommy Wrights’ St Johnstone side, sadly for the Perth based side, the Saints have not been able to replicate their impressive fouth place finish last season. Now sat eight points adrift of breaking into the top half of the table come May, St Johnstone have minimal signs of mounting a late push. Scoring just 30 goals in 30 league games, the Saints boast the third worst attacking statistics Scotland’s top-tier. As for Wrights’ sides recent form, they now have just two league wins in their last 12 attempts, St Johnstone have also won just one of their last six home matches.

As for Martin Canning’s Hamilton side, after only missing out on the drop zone by a single place and a single point last season, The Accies have enjoyed a more respectable campaign this time out. While they may be sat ninth in the Scottish Premiership table, Hamilton have scored 50 goals this term, the fourth highest for any side in Scotland’s top-tier. Also with a two-game advantage over the other teams in the bottom half of the table, a late push could be on the cards for Canning’s side. Now unbeaten in their last three outings, a victory on Wednesday will move them just a single point adrift of the hosts.
